Hi, Aim for comfortably full rather than stuffed and take your time over your food. I'm not sure I could eat that much personally anymore though I'd give it a good go.:)

Main thing I noticed is lack of superfree food, it's especially important while you're doing EE. You don't have any at breakfast or dinner. You have salad and peppers at lunch so great that counts as your superfree.:) Perhaps have superfree as snacks too. Superfree on your plate reduces the amount of green and red free foods which is sort of the point of EE.

Other than that your day looks fine, you have your HE's and syns.

I would agree that it would be good to increase your superfree foods. Aim for one third of your daily food to be superfree (though this is just a guide, not a rule that is set in stone).
So you could have had grilled tomato and mushrooms with breakfast an apple for your morning snack, cherry toms and cucumber instead of sweetcorn in your pasta salad, broccoli with your tea instead of rice...
This does not mean eating more, as having more ingredients in your meal means you'll eat less of everything, so without meaning to you will reduce your carb and meat intake, helping you to lose weight!
